Touring cycling around Maierato offers diverse terrain in the Vibonese hinterland of Calabria, Italy. The region features varied topography, from gentle ascents to more challenging climbs, suitable for different cycling preferences. Routes often connect historical villages with natural landmarks like Lake Angitola and provide access to the nearby Calabrian coastline. This area presents a blend of cultural richness and natural allure for cyclists.

There are over 70 touring cycling routes available around Maierato, offering a wide range of options for exploring the Vibonese hinterland and its surroundings.
The routes around Maierato offer a diverse range of difficulties. While there are 5 easy and 14 moderate routes, the majority, 55 routes, are classified as difficult. This reflects the varied topography of the region, which includes both gentle ascents and more challenging climbs.
While many routes in the Maierato area are classified as difficult, there are 5 easy touring cycling routes that could be suitable for families or those seeking a more relaxed ride. These routes often feature gentler terrain, allowing for a pleasant experience for all ages. For specific options, you can explore the easy routes available on komoot.
Touring cycling around Maierato offers a rich blend of scenery. You'll encounter routes that connect historical villages, pass by natural landmarks like Lake Angitola, and provide access to the nearby dramatic Calabrian coastline. The Vibonese hinterland itself is known for its quiet roads and natural settings, offering an immersive cultural and outdoor experience.
Yes, many of the touring cycling routes around Maierato are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. An example is the Historic center of Pizzo – Monterosso loop from Pizzo, which connects coastal Pizzo with the inland village of Monterosso.
The Maierato area is rich in historical and natural attractions. Along your rides, you might encounter sites like the Murat Castle of Pizzo Calabro, the unique cave church Chiesetta di Piedigrotta of Pizzo, or the serene Lake Angitola. These offer great opportunities to combine cycling with cultural exploration.
The touring cycling routes around Maierato are highly regarded by the komoot community, with an impressive average rating of 4.7 stars from over 80 reviews. Cyclists often praise the diverse terrain, the blend of historical villages with natural beauty, and the scenic viewpoints that offer vistas of places like Tropea and Stromboli.
Absolutely. The Maierato region is known for its challenging terrain, with 55 routes classified as difficult. For instance, the Historic center of Pizzo – Uphill towards Vibo Valentia loop from Ruderi Chiesa S. Maria degli Angeli features significant uphill sections, providing a robust workout for experienced touring cyclists.
Given Maierato's location in Calabria, Italy, spring (April-May) and autumn (September-October) generally offer the most pleasant weather for touring cycling. Temperatures are milder, and the landscapes are vibrant, making for comfortable and scenic rides. Summers can be quite hot, especially in July and August, which might be challenging for longer tours.
Yes, Maierato's proximity to the Calabrian coastline means several routes offer stunning sea views or connect to coastal towns. For example, the Best view to Tropea – Stromboli View loop from Vibo Valentia-Pizzo leads through scenic viewpoints offering vistas of Tropea and Stromboli, providing a memorable coastal cycling experience.
Many touring cycling routes in the Maierato area are designed to immerse you in the region's rich history and culture. You'll find routes that connect charming historical villages, allowing you to experience the local heritage firsthand. The Monterosso – Historic center of Pizzo loop from Pizzo is a great example, linking significant historical centers.
Route distances vary significantly, from shorter rides of around 18 miles (28 km) like the Historic center of Pizzo – Uphill towards Vibo Valentia loop from Ruderi Chiesa S. Maria degli Angeli, to longer tours exceeding 40 miles (60 km), such as the View of the sea in Pizzo – Historic center of Pizzo loop from Pizzo. Durations can range from approximately 2.5 hours to over 4 hours, depending on the route's length and elevation.
